Here’s how it works: Americans, line up for your very own Sci-Fi Orb eyeball scan in Atlanta, Nashville, Miami, Los Angeles, Austin and San Francisco. Backed by Sam Altman, OpenAI CEO and the man who *really* wants to know what you’re looking at, this thing hands out unique IDs and WLD tokens after you’ve made awkward, unblinking eye contact with the glowing Orb. You can use your fancy new World ID on Minecraft (for building things you’ll never own), Reddit (to argue more officially), and Telegram (for who knows what—spies?).

But wait—Europe said, “Not in my backyard!” Spain and Portugal loudly shouted, “No touching our peepers, por favor!” so Worldcoin had to take a siesta there. Regulators in Spain were so paranoid, they demanded the whole operation put down its Orb and back away slowly—too many people complained it felt a little too much like a sci-fi horror audition. 👀

Still, Sam’s gang keeps dancing. They’ve teamed up with Visa for a super-fancy “scan, spend, repeat!” debit card. And what’s more romantic than a World ID scan for Match dating apps? Just what you need, a background check and a retina scan before your next bad date—now that’s modern love, folks! 💘

Meanwhile, Coinbase winked and announced WLD was being added to its roadmap (maybe Coinbase wants a little eyeball action too?).

Worldcoin’s price? It soared, then tripped over its own feet, landing pretty much where a bagel would—$1.08. Up 20% in a week, but let’s not call your stockbroker just yet unless he’s also your shrink. 🥯💸
